description A microenterprise is an economic unit created to incentivize its owners, its initialcapital contribution comes mainly from savings from previous efforts, familycontributions, and loans. Likewise, one of the problems a microenterprise has isits financial structure. The funding decision has an implication on its financialperformance indicators, such as the level of debt, capital cost, the assumedrisk and lending capacity. With this article, it is pretended to present the mostrepresentative results regarding the perception microenterprise managers haverelated to its financial management and the acquisition of loans. In this way,is intended to contribute to the improvement of the financial education thatmicro-entrepreneurs have, this is accomplished through a qualitative researchsupported by a descriptive methodology
